The best football boots with FG sole

FG – «Firm ground» (firm ground) or dry lawn: Shoes with firm ground soles are the best-selling variant and therefore the most popular football shoes. This is a cleated sole that is best suited to dry natural grass pitches. FG shoes can also be used on artificial turf with long, smooth fibers longer than 40 mm. These soles are usually forbidden on older artificial turf pitches with short-fiber coverings, as they cannot withstand the hard cams over the long term and break. In general, FG shoes are considered all-purpose shoes because they can be used on grass, newer artificial grass or hard courts.

Adidas Copa Mundial FG

The online reviews for the Adidas Copa Mundial FG speak for themselves: for many it is considered the best football boot ever. It convinces players in particular with its good fit, high quality, robustness and durability. However, the latter can only be guaranteed if the shoe is properly cared for (more on this below). The manufacturer has been using the same design for this model for years: the majority of the shoe is black, only the typical Adidas stripes and accents on the sole and heel area are white. And with good reason: this football boot doesn’t need to come in every colorway. Footballers simply know what they are getting here. An absolute classic, both for professional footballers and amateurs – and for many probably the best football boot in the world.

The best cleats

SG – «Soft ground» (soft ground) or soft/wet lawn): Variants with the abbreviation SG are cleated shoes. They are the right choice for soft or wet ground. In order to maintain ball control and traction on these surfaces and not slip away, most players rely on robust aluminum cleats. Many soccer shoes now have a mix of SG and FG soles, i.e. both aluminum cleats and cleats: This mixed sole has the suffix “SG-PRO” from the manufacturer Nike, for example. The wide spacing between the cams and lugs eliminates grass snagging in the gaps.

Nike Mercurial Superfly 8 Academy SG-PRO AC

The Nike model is equipped with the aforementioned mixed sole consisting of aluminum cleats and plastic studs. The football boot was specially developed for wet, muddy pitches. Mud and dirt stuck in your shoes can become very annoying during a soccer game. Nike has developed a sole with anti-clog traction made of a water-repellent material. Water and mud can no longer find a hold and do not stick.

Top soccer shoes with HG sole

HG – «Hard ground» (hard ground) or hard court: Hard-ground shoes are the best football shoes for hard, clay and some artificial grass pitches. The outsole has cleats instead of studs. However, these are shorter and wider than FG shoes and, depending on the brand, are hollow on the inside, allowing them to dig deep into the soft spots of the cinder pitch while also providing ample grip and traction on harder spots. Both larger and lower contact surface prevents it from getting wobbly on hard surfaces. However, there is currently not much choice when looking for HG soccer shoes, as the trend is towards using TF soles on hard courts (more on that below).

The best soccer shoes for artificial grass pitches

AG – «Artificial grass» (artificial subsoil) or artificial turf: AG soles are the perfect choice for all modern artificial grass pitches. Since the development in football is generally more and more towards artificial turf, these shoes are also becoming more and more important. Soccer shoes in the AG version have more cleats than the FG sole, and they are also smaller and wider. This means that the shoe gets a large and sinking contact surface. The body weight is evenly distributed over several points, which is very important because playing on artificial grass causes harder impacts. The cams on these shoes are too short for natural grass pitches.
